I remember doing that test when I was over 300 pounds. My thumb and finger did not touch at all, suggesting that I was large framed, and now they severely overlap, suggesting I am small framed. I know I lost weight, but I'm sure my bones stayed the same size. And according to the other test that Glory sited, I was large framed, and now I am medium framed. I don't think they are accurate unless you are already at a normal (BMI or body fat percentage) weight.
